Pedestal Sink Installation in Denver, CO
Pedestal sink installation involves setting up a classic bathroom fixture that combines a basin supported by a freestanding pedestal. This service covers a range of projects, including replacing outdated sinks, upgrading to more modern designs, or installing new fixtures in bathrooms undergoing renovation.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of work involved, including plumbing connections, space requirements, and any necessary adjustments to existing plumbing or flooring to ensure proper fit and function.
Before requesting pedestal sink installation, property owners often consider factors such as the size and style of the sink, compatibility with existing plumbing, and the overall bathroom layout. It is also helpful to know whether the space requires modifications for proper support or clearance.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the installation process proceeds smoothly and meets the specific needs of the bathroom space.
